Your OC height is measured as the vertical distance of the centre of your pupils to the bottom of your lens, specific to your chosen frames. It is important to have both your OC height and Pupillary Distance (PD) for higher or more complex prescriptions and Multifocal lenses. Then, have them measure to the ...Near pupil distance is always smaller than distant pupil distance. SMALL TIPS 3: Generally, it should be measured repeatedly 2~3 times, taking the most accurate value. SMALL TIPS 4: The measurement of the monocular pupil distance is required when the testee's nasal bridge is significantly off the nasal centreline.PD (Pupillary Distance) PD is the distance measured in millimeters (mm) between the centers of each pupil, and is used to make prescription eyeglasses .
